ETHEL MAY BELFRY May 17, 1922 - December 12, 2011 Peacefully, with her family by her side, Ethel passed into the loving arms of Angels in her ascent to Heaven Monday, December 12, at the age of 89 years. The beauty of her smile and warmth of her heart will forever live with her loving family: Kim, John and Michelle; precious grandchildren Brett and Carley, as well as Sarah, who Amma embraced as one of her own; cherished sisters- in-law Dorothy Paulson and Ada Gray; beloved extended family members and many treasured friends. The strength of her faith assured Ethel with calming peace that she would be welcomed into the arms of those who passed before her: husband Harry; parents Carrie and Oscar; siblings Alma, Bud, Verna, Lorna, Irene, and June. Ethel was born in Charleswood May 17, 1922. She was an exemplary student at Chapman Elementary and Charleswood School, followed by secretarial training at Success Business College. Enriched by their Icelandic Heritage, the strong bonds within the Paulson family were guided with a strong work ethic, valued education and deep appreciation of nature. She became a very talented seamstress and enjoyed crocheting. She loved to draw and used various mediumswatercolor, oil paints and pastelsto create her beautiful pictures. Her creative abilities grew into boundless gifts in calligraphy, mosaics and paper toll. Ethel met Harry, the love of her life, while working with Sun-Life Insurance, and they married February 14, 1948. They shared the depth of their love through 55 years, and extended their love to all. She enjoyed her many years working with Shelmerdine Nurseries. Ethel Worked with Harry, and together built a successful business called Har-Bel Insurance. Ethel felt honored to live through childhood and adult years in Charleswood in the house that her father and brother built. Their two children, John Kim, were blessed to be raised in this loving and welcoming home. They cherished family time together in their home on Lynbrook Drive and the cottage at Twin Beaches Lake. Her special joys were her grandchildren, Brett and Carley. Amma loved to hear about Brett's fishing and building adventures, and Carley's singing and dancing. They were truly the lights of her life. Amma and Kim would have won the world record for watching videos of Brett and Carley over and over again! She loved nature, birds and wildlife, and with Brett, Carley, and Kim at Christmas, left cornflakes outside for Cornflakes their pet deer. She is also remembered as a great cook, and all the family members couldn't wait to have Amma's famous roast beef dinner! Ethel enjoyed many trips with Harry upon his retirement. They had great times with friends in Florida, and visiting friends and relatives in Victoria. Ethel valued her time with the Charleswood Lions Senior's Club. She had a special relationship with all of her friends there. Her quality of life was greatly enhanced through the community of care shared among all at Lindenwood Terrace. Ethel was a wonderful support to everyone. Her smile and kindness won the hearts of all she knew. She truly embodied the virtue of kindness as reflected in Mother Teresa's quote: Kind words are easy to speak, but their echoes are endless .
